Whenever we went in April there was always a 10 day forecast of rain and/or thundershowers every day ..... :rolleyes: Once there was a thunderstorm followed by heavy showers one one of the days we were there - aside from that, nothing has come of the forecast.

As far as I know, these summary/icon forecasts will indicate rain if rain is expected at any point in the 24 hour period; so there may be none at all or it could just indicate the possibility of a quick shower.
